Box Office Performance for Documentary Movies in 2001

RankMovieGenreMPAA2001 GrossTickets SoldInflation-
Adjusted
Gross
1 Shackleton's Antarctic Adventure Documentary Not Rated $6,443,686 1,140,475 $7,846,468
2 Michael Jordan to the MAX Documentary Not Rated $4,293,965 759,994 $5,228,759
3 Galapagos Documentary Not Rated $3,450,715 610,746 $4,201,932
4 Island of the Sharks Documentary Not Rated $1,626,777 287,925 $1,980,924
5 Startup.com Documentary R $1,280,975 226,721 $1,559,840
6 The Endurance: Shackleton's Legendary Antarctic Expedition Documentary G $1,272,156 225,160 $1,549,101
7 Extreme Documentary Not Rated $1,258,235 222,696 $1,532,148
8 Thrill Ride: The Science of Fun Documentary G $541,026 95,757 $658,808
9 Trembling Before G-D Documentary Not Rated $265,772 47,039 $323,628
10 Mysteries of Egypt Documentary Not Rated $210,300 37,221 $256,080
11 Calle 54 Documentary   $122,908 21,754 $149,668
12 Africa's Elephant Kingdom Documentary Not Rated $118,955 21,054 $144,852
13 Chop Suey Documentary   $76,902 13,611 $93,644
14 Live Nude Girls Unite Documentary   $25,741 4,556 $31,345
15 The Girl Next Door Documentary R $16,221 2,871 $19,752
16 Siegfried & Roy: Masters of the Impossible Documentary PG $15,953 2,824 $19,429
17 The Art of Amália Documentary   $12,164 2,153 $14,813
18 The Ballad of Ramblin' Jack Documentary PG-13 $10,325 1,827 $12,570
19 Bounce: Behind the Velvet Rope Documentary   $8,285 1,466 $10,086
20 Benjamin Smoke Documentary   $578 102 $702
Total Gross of All Movies$21,051,639
Total Tickets Sold3,725,952
Total Gross of All Movies at 2008 ticket prices$25,634,550

Note: This chart ranks movies by the amount they earned during 2001. It includes movies released in previous years that earned money during 2001. For example, a movie released over Thanksgiving in 2000 will most likely earn money in 2000 and 2001. Click on the individual movie to see its total gross over all the years in which it played.

Each box office year ends on the first Sunday of the following year. The next year starts the following day (Monday). For example, the "2004 box office year" ended on Sunday, January 2, 2005.

Inflation-adjusted figures are based ticket sale estimates, and may not be precise due to rounding errors.
